Code of Conduct

The REC Foundation considers the positive, respectful, and ethical conduct of teams to be an essential component of the competition. Participants are expected to behave in a respectful and professional manner, and to operate as student-centered teams with limited adult assistance. This includes all students, teachers, coaches, mentors, parents, and spectators associated with a team.

For more details, please refer to the REC Foundation Code of Conduct and Student-Centered Policy. If you have concerns about compliance with the Code of Conduct, please speak to the Event Partner during the event.

Agenda

7:00 am Doors open, pits open

7:30 am Inspection open
8:15 am Robot Skills begins for inspected teams
9:00 am Inspection closes, Driver meeting, Match schedule released
9:15 am Qualifications, Skills, and Judging begin
12:00 pm Lunch
12:45 pm Qualifications, Skills, and Judging Resume
2:30 pm Qualifications, Skills, and Judging end
2:45 pm Alliance selection 
3:00 pm Eliminations and Awards 
4:00 pm Event ends

4:30 pm Venue Closes

Refund and Payment Policies

If the Event Partner cancels the event: 

If an event is cancelled and we are not able to reschedule the event we will refund your tournament fee minus the $5 which is paid to RECF on registration.

If the coach/sponsor cancels:

  • Refunds will be given for team-initiated cancellations sent to [email protected] prior to the registration deadline listed above.
  • The refund will be the registration fee minus the $5 collected by RECF at payment.

Any fee associated with the method of payment (such as a credit card surcharge) will not be refunded.

Formato Giudizio

All In-Person Judging - The Team Interviews and Engineering Notebooks will be judged in-person the day of the event. Teams should bring a physical copy of their notebook to submit to the judges.
